When selecting a smart air quality monitor with an app, understanding key factors can help you avoid common pitfalls and choose a device that truly meets your needs. Beyond sensor types and app features, consider how the device integrates into your existing smart home setup, its data accuracy, and long-term usability. Making an informed decision can prevent unnecessary expenses and ensure you get reliable, actionable insights into your indoor environment.Sensor Accuracy and Range
High-quality sensors are essential for trustworthy data, especially for pollutants like CO₂, VOCs, and PM. Cheaper monitors may use less precise sensors that can produce misleading readings. Consider devices with multiple sensors and proven accuracy ratings, especially if you’re monitoring for health reasons or sensitive environments. Remember, overly complex sensors may require calibration, so check if the device offers automatic calibration or easy maintenance to keep readings reliable over time.
App Usability and Integration
The app is the primary interface for most users, so it should be intuitive and feature-rich. Look for apps that display clear graphs, allow data export, and support notifications for air quality changes. Compatibility with smart home systems like Alexa, Google Assistant, or Apple HomeKit can add convenience, but be aware that not all devices support all platforms. An overly complicated app can frustrate beginners, so consider your comfort level with technology when choosing a monitor.
Ease of Setup and Maintenance
Devices with straightforward setup processes save time and reduce frustration. Some monitors require Wi-Fi configuration, while others use Bluetooth or proprietary apps. Additionally, check if sensor calibration is needed periodically, which could involve additional steps or costs. A monitor with durable build quality and minimal maintenance requirements will provide consistent performance without frequent interventions.
Smart Features and Data Management
Advanced features such as real-time notifications, historical data access, and integration with voice assistants can make monitoring more effective. However, these features often come at a higher cost or complexity. Consider whether you need features like alerts for poor air quality, or if simple real-time readings suffice. Also, evaluate the data privacy and cloud storage policies of the app provider to ensure your information remains secure.
Price and Long-term Value
Pricing varies widely, from budget models to premium devices with extensive sensors and integrations. Cheaper options may lack durability or sensor longevity, leading to additional costs over time. Conversely, investing in a slightly more expensive device can provide better accuracy, durability, and smart features. Balance your budget with the importance of precise data and reliable app connectivity to find the best long-term value.
Frequently Asked Questions
How accurate are the readings on most smart air quality monitors?
The accuracy of these monitors can vary significantly based on sensor quality and calibration. Premium models typically use more precise sensors and offer automatic calibration, resulting in more reliable data. Cheaper devices may provide rough estimates, which can still be useful for general awareness but might not be suitable for critical health decisions. Reading reviews and specifications can help determine if a monitor’s accuracy meets your needs.
Can I use these monitors with smart home systems like Alexa or Google Assistant?
Many smart air quality monitors now support integration with popular voice assistants, which can be convenient for voice-controlled updates or alerts. However, compatibility is not universal; some devices only work with specific platforms or require additional hubs. Confirm the device’s compatibility before purchasing, especially if you want seamless integration into your existing smart home setup. Also, consider app support and whether the voice assistant features are comprehensive enough for your use case.
How often do sensors need calibration, and is it complicated?
Sensor calibration frequency depends on the device quality and usage environment. Premium monitors often include automatic calibration features, reducing user effort. Cheaper models may require manual calibration every few months, which can involve following specific procedures and may temporarily disrupt measurements. Always check the manufacturer’s instructions and reviews to understand the calibration process and whether it’s manageable for your technical comfort level.
Are these monitors suitable for large or multi-room spaces?
Most smart air quality monitors are designed for individual rooms or small spaces. For larger areas or multiple rooms, you might need multiple units or a more advanced system with better range and sensors. Some devices include multiple sensors or can connect to a network of units, providing broader coverage. Consider your space size and whether the monitor’s sensor range and app features can accommodate your needs.
What is the typical lifespan of a smart air quality monitor’s sensors?
Sensor lifespan varies depending on the model, sensor type, and environmental conditions. Generally, sensors last between 1 to 3 years before they might need replacement or recalibration. High-quality sensors tend to last longer but may still degrade over time, affecting accuracy. Regular maintenance, calibration, and adherence to manufacturer recommendations can extend the usable life of your monitor and ensure data remains trustworthy.
